The CA3059 and CA3079 zero-voltage switches are monolithic silicon integrated circuits designed to control a thyristor
in a variety of AC power switching applications for AC input
voltages of 24V, 120V, 208/230V, and 277V at 50Hz-60Hz
and 400Hz. Each of the zero-voltage switches incorporates
4 functional blocks (see the Functional Block Diagram) as
follows:

1. A built-in protection circuit that may be actuated to remove
drive from the triac if the sensor opens or shorts.
